Dr. Seth Owusu-Agyei

Kintampo HDSS, Ghana

Dr. Seth Owusu-Agyei, has been the Director of the Kintampo Health Research Centre (KHRC) since 2002. He is an epidemiologist with extensive experience in the design and conduct of clinical and field intervention trials. Dr Owusu-Agyei obtained his PhD training in Malaria Epidemiology at the Swiss Tropical Institute, Basel, Switzerland (2001). He worked at the Navrongo Health Research Centre, Ministry of Health, Ghana as a Senior Health Research Scientist & Head of Biomedical Department until his transfer to head the KHRC, Ministry of Health, Ghana. He was appointed as the Director of the KHRC and also worked on part-time basis as a Lecturer in the Departments of Epidemiology & Population Health and Infectious Tropical Diseases, London School of Hygiene & Tropical Medicine (LSHTM) and as Senior Lecturer at the School of Public Health, University of Ghana, Legon.
